One way is to save your files on an external hard drive.<\/p>\n<p>However, many users complain they get the 0x800703ee error message when copying files to an external storage device.<\/p>\n<p>Usually, the message would say, &ldquo;The volume for a file has been externally altered so that the opened file is no longer valid.&rdquo;<\/p>\n<p>This guide will show you how to fix the error 0x800703ee.<\/p>\n<p>Let&rsquo;s begin.<\/p>\n<h2>What Is Windows 10 Error Code 0x800703ee?<\/h2>\n<p>The Windows 10 error 0x800703ee usually occurs when you try to copy or transfer files to an external storage device, such as a  <a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/windows-cannot-access-the-disk-usb-drive\/\">USB drive<\/a> or an  <a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/windows-10-backup-guide-backing-up-to-an-external-hard-drive\/\">external hard drive<\/a><\/p>\n<p>.<\/p>\n<p>Several things can cause this error, such as corrupted system files, problems with the external storage device, or issues with the Windows operating system. <\/p>\n<hr>\n<p><strong>Related: <\/strong><a href=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/fix-external-hdd-too-slow-to-open-files\/\">How to Fix External Hard Drive Too Slow to Open Files?<\/a><\/p>\n<hr>\n<h2>Why Do I Get the 0x800703EE Error Code?<\/h2>\n<p>To learn how to fix the 0x800703EE error on Windows 10, you need to understand what causes it in the first place. Various problems could be behind this error message, and here are some of them: <\/p>\n<h3>1. Conflict with a Third-Party Antivirus<\/h3>\n<p>\nIf you have a third-party antivirus installed on your computer, it might be overly zealous in protecting your device. It&rsquo;s likely locking the file for transfer. You can disable real-time protection or switch off the antivirus entirely.\n<\/p>\n<h3>2. Damaged or Corrupted USB Controllers<\/h3>\n<p>\nCorrupted or improperly installed USB controllers can also cause the problem to appear. To resolve this issue, you need to uninstall and reinstall them.\n<\/p>\n<h3>3. An Issue with a Backup Program<\/h3>\n<p>\nAre you using programs like FBackup, Ease US, or Acronis True Image? These applications have been known to behave erratically when they process a file used by another third-party program.<\/p>\n<p>This can cause the message &ldquo;the volume for a file has been externally altered&rdquo; to appear.\n<\/p>\n<h3>4. Disabled Windows Backup and Volume Shadow Copy Features<\/h3>\n<p>\nWhen these two services are disabled, the 0x800703ee error can appear. Your operating system depends on these services when copying or moving files. So, you need to check if they are enabled.\n<\/p>\n<h3>5. System File Corruption<\/h3>\n<p>\nIf there are corrupted, damaged, or missing system files, Windows may be unable to perform basic tasks like copying files. In this case, we recommend running an SFC scan.<\/p>\n<p>No matter the reason behind the issue, we&rsquo;ll help you resolve the problem. After running the scans, restart your system and check if the issue is gone.<\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<h3>Solution 4: Enable Windows Backup and Volume Shadow Copy<\/h3>\n<p>It&#8217;s important to confirm that the Windows Backup and  <a href=\"https:\/\/learn.microsoft.com\/en-us\/windows-server\/storage\/file-server\/volume-shadow-copy-service\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Volume Shadow Copy services<\/a> are running to fix the 0x800703EE  er ror. These services may occasionally be deactivated due to user activities or interference from outside software, like RAM optimizer programs.&nbsp; You can use the Services screen to re-enable both services and set them to &#8220;Automatic&#8221; to fix this problem. Here&rsquo;s how to enable Windows Backup and Volume Shadow Copy services:&nbsp; <\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Press the  <code>Windows key + R<\/code>&nbsp;to open the <em>Run dialog<\/em> box. <\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type  <code>services.msc<\/code> and press  <code>Enter<\/code>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2021\/07\/services-msc.png\" alt=\"Type services.msc and press Enter.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Search through the list of services and find <em>Volume Shadow Copy<\/em>. Right-click on it and select  <em>Properties<\/em>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2019\/08\/Volume-Shadow-Copy-Windows-10.png\" alt=\"Search through the list of services and find Volume Shadow Copy. Right-click on it and select Properties.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">On the  <em>General <\/em>tab, change the  <em>Startup<\/em> tab to  <em>Automatic<\/em>. Click  <em>Apply<\/em><em>&nbsp;<\/em>to save the changes.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2019\/08\/Volume-Shadow-Copy-Properties-Windows-10.png\" alt=\"On the General tab, change the Startup tab to Automatic. Click Apply to save the changes.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Next, search for the  <em>Windows Backup service<\/em> and repeat the previous step to ensure it&rsquo;s set to  <em>Automatic<\/em>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2019\/08\/Windows-Backup-Properties-Windows-10.png\" alt=\"Next, search for the Windows Backup service and repeat the previous step to ensure it&rsquo;s set to Automatic.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">After both services are enabled, repeat the copying operation. Then, check if the  error 0x800703ee  has been resolved.&nbsp; <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Solution 5: Perform a System Restore<\/h3>\n<p>\nIf you&#8217;ve come to this point without fixing the issue, it could be one of two reasons. Here&rsquo;s how to run the system restore:&nbsp; <\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Press the  <code>Windows key + R<\/code> to open the  <em>Run<\/em><em>&nbsp;dialog<\/em> box. <\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type  <code>rstrui<\/code> and press  <code>Enter<\/code>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2019\/08\/Run-rstrui.png\" alt=\"Type rstrui and press Enter.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click  <em>Next<\/em>&nbsp;to advance to the next menu.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2019\/08\/Restore-system-files-and-settings.png\" alt=\"Click Next to advance to the next menu.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the box associated with  <em>Show more restore points<\/em> first. <\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Select the right restore point and click on  <em>Next<\/em>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Restore-your-computer-to-the-state-it-was-in-.png\" alt=\"Select the right restore point and click on Next.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click  <em>Finish<\/em>&nbsp;to start the process.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Confirm-your-restore-point.png\" alt=\"Click Finish to start the process.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Your PC will restart, and your computer will revert to the previous state.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Solution 6: Delete Filter Drivers<\/h3>\n<p>\nFilter drivers are additional drivers that improve or modify a device&#8217;s performance. Due to several restrictions, a filter driver can support multiple devices, which might result in the 0x800703ee error.<\/p>\n<p>However, you can delete the filter drivers to solve this issue. Here&rsquo;s how:&nbsp;\n<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Press the  <code>Windows + R<\/code>&nbsp;keys to open the <em>Run dialog<\/em> box.&nbsp; <\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type  <code>regedit<\/code>&nbsp;to open <em>Registry Editor<\/em>. <\/li>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click on  <em>H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E<\/em> and select  <em>SYSTEM<\/em>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Registry-Editor-System.png\" alt=\"Click on &ldquo;H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E&rdquo; and select &ldquo;SYSTEM.&rdquo; \"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Search for  <em>CurrentControlSet<\/em>, click on  <em>Control<\/em>, and select  <em>Class<\/em>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/System-Registry-Editor-Control.png\" alt=\"Search for &ldquo;CurrentControlSet,&rdquo; click on &ldquo;Control,&rdquo; and select &ldquo;Class.&rdquo; \"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Then, search for  <em>4D36E965-E325-11CE-BFC1-08002BE10318<\/em>. Right-click on it and choose  <em>Export<\/em>.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Registry-Editor-Export.png\" alt=\"Then, search for &ldquo;4D36E965-E325-11CE-BFC1-08002BE10318.&rdquo; Right-click on it and choose &ldquo;Export.&rdquo; \"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Type  <code>backup<\/code>&nbsp;in <em>File Name<\/em> and save this .reg file on Desktop.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<div class=\"screenshots\">\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__image-shadow\">\r\n    <img data-src=\"https:\/\/www.auslogics.com\/en\/articles\/wp-content\/uploads\/2023\/10\/Export-Registry-File-Windows-10.png\" alt=\"Type &ldquo;backup&rdquo; in File Name and save this .reg file on Desktop.\" class=\"lazyload screenshots__image\">\r\n  <\/div>\r\n  <div class=\"screenshots__description\"><\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<ul>\n<li aria-level=\"1\">Click the  <em>4D36E965-E325-11CE-BFC1-08002BE10318<\/em> and check whether  <em>Upperfilters<\/em> and  <em>Lowerfilters<\/em>&nbsp;are present on the right panel. If so, delete these values. <\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>Restart the computer to see whether the 0x800703ee  error has been resolved. <\/p>\n<div class=\"notebox\">\r\n\t<div class=\"notebox__heading\">Take Note:<\/div>\r\n\t<div class=\"notebox__text\"><\/p>\n<p>If necessary, you can quickly restore the registry by double-clicking the backup.reg file located on the Desktop.<\/div>\r\n<\/div>\r\n\n<h2>How to Recover Lost Data<\/h2>\n<p>Did you know that system failure or hard drive crashes cause  <a href=\"https:\/\/www.neweratech.com\/us\/blog\/10-common-causes-of-data-loss\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">67% of data loss<\/a>, human error accounts for 14%, and 10% is caused by software failure?&nbsp; You can recover your lost files with Auslogics BoostSpeed File Recovery, especially if you&rsquo;re experiencing the error 0x800703ee . Consider using a new USB port if you encounter the 0x800703ee error when copying to external storage. Sometimes, a broken USB port may be the cause of the problem. You can rule out port-related issues by changing to a different port. If the error still occurs, look at the other troubleshooting techniques described in this post.\r\n\t\t\r\n\t<\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"best-faq\">\r\n\t<div class=\"best-faq__header\">Is It Safe to Disable My Antivirus Temporarily?<\/div>\r\n\t<div class=\"best-faq__content\">\r\n\t\tAlthough it&rsquo;s usually not advised, there are some circumstances when doing so might be necessary to fix the error 0x800703ee. But it&rsquo;s important to proceed with caution. Only trust the source of the files you&rsquo;re copying when temporarily disabling your antivirus.\r\n\t\t\r\n\t<\/div>\r\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"best-faq\">\r\n\t<div class=\"best-faq__header\">Will Performing an SFC Scan Delete My Files?<\/div>\r\n\t<div class=\"best-faq__content\">\r\n\t\tNo. If you run a SFC scan to resolve the error, your files won&rsquo;t be deleted. The SFC scan can fix corrupted or missing system files without affecting your files. It&rsquo;s a secure and advised course of action to fix system-related problems while keeping your files unharmed.\r\n\t\t\r\n\t<\/div>\r\n<\/div><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Struggling with the 0x800703ee error when copying files to an external device?
